New AI System Automates Vulnerability Discovery and Reproduction

A novel multi-agent large language model system has been developed to automatically discover and reproduce software vulnerabilities, marking a significant advancement in cybersecurity.

A new multi-agent large language model (LLM) system has been detailed in a research paper, focusing on its capability for automated vulnerability discovery and reproduction in software. The system employs multiple AI agents that interact to identify potential security flaws.

The research highlights the system's capacity to not only detect but also to reproduce identified vulnerabilities. This reproduction capability is crucial for verifying the existence and impact of a discovered flaw.

This automated approach aims to streamline the process of security testing and vulnerability management. By automating these stages, the system could potentially reduce the time and resources required for thorough code analysis.

The development signifies an application of advanced AI techniques to the field of cybersecurity, offering a new tool for assessing software security.
